If you make a local area call with a gateway setting still
selected in “TO,” the destination repeater will be busy
while you transmit.
So the stations that use that repeater as their Access
repeater cannot access it, as shown below.
BESURE to set CQCQCQ in “TO” when you intend to
make a local call, or after you finish a Gateway call.
